angular - 如何在离开页面之前警告用户未保存的表单更改?- 角度 6
问题描述
我正在使用 angular6 并想警告用户在用户更改屏幕之前表单(更新)中有未保存的更改。我的表单是使用 formBuilder 创建的。
解决方案
您可以使用角度路线守卫来做到这一点。由于这是我建议的大话题,请查看以下内容:https ://angular.io/guide/router#milestone-5-route-guards
推荐阅读
- facebook - Intragram 图形 API Webhook
- python - 无法导入我刚刚安装的包
- python - 类变量 NameError 未定义 python
- python - Python:具有起点 p 的列表(递归函数)的总和
- android - 关闭另一个活动中显示的小吃店
- c - 从 .txt 文件中读取矩阵
- html - HTML Bootstrap div 高度应占用所有剩余空间
- node.js - 用于测试传入 HTTP 请求的 NodeJS 库
- r - 用于创建热图所需的相关矩阵的函数出错?
- javascript - Chrome 中 ActiveXobject 的任何替换功能?